Abstract

This paper aims to determine the values of Islamic education in the management of remains. This is a library research (library research). Sources of data are books relating to Islamic education and books relating to the maintenance of the bodies. The method (data analysis) used is the method of deduction, induction and comparability. From this study it can be concluded that the values of Islamic education in the management of remains include the education of faith which includes multiplying remembering death, guarding and avoiding oneself from acts of shirk, repentance, being obedient in carrying out Allah's commands, being patient in worship, being patient when receiving disaster and giving thanks. Which Allah has given and always has the nature of tawadhu. In contrast the values of other Islamic education are social education which includes instilling mutual respect, generosity, being responsible and implementing mutual assistance
